Residential Skylight Service in Seattle, WA
Residential skylight services include the installation, repair, and replacement of skylights to enhance natural light and ventilation within homes. These projects often involve adding new skylights to brighten interior spaces, fixing leaks or damage to existing skylights, or upgrading older units to improve energy efficiency and functionality. Homeowners typically seek these services to increase daylight, reduce reliance on artificial lighting, or address issues such as water infiltration and drafts caused by aging or damaged skylights.
Before requesting skylight services, property owners usually want to understand the different types of skylights available, such as fixed, vented, or tubular models, and how each may suit their specific needs. It’s also helpful to consider the location on the roof, the potential impact on insulation, and any structural modifications that might be necessary. Clarifying these aspects can ensure the project aligns with the home's design and performance goals, resulting in a successful installation or repair.

Residential Skylight Service Questions
What types of skylights are available for residential properties? There are fixed, vented, and tubular skylights, each suited for different lighting and ventilation needs within a home.
How can homeowners determine if a skylight needs repair or replacement? Signs include leaks, drafts, reduced light, or visible damage to the skylight frame or glass.
What are common reasons for skylight leaks? Leaks often result from damaged seals, cracked glass, or issues with flashing around the skylight opening.
What maintenance is recommended for residential skylights? Regular cleaning of glass surfaces and inspection of seals and flashing help ensure proper function and prevent issues.
